To truly understand the significance of a Level 2 electrician, it's vital to differentiate their work from that of a basic electrical contractor. While a general electrician concentrates on the electrical wiring within a home-- the circuits, power points, lighting, and internal switchboards-- a Level 2 electrician is licensed to deal with the service mains, the overhead and underground cable televisions that link a home to the utility's network. This consists of everything from the point of connection on the street pole or underground pit, right up to the consumer's meter box. Their domain is the high-voltage side of the formula, the critical juncture where the public network meets private consumption.

The training and accreditation needed to become a Level 2 electrician are rigorous and thorough. Beyond the basic electrical qualifications, these experts need to carry out specialized courses and practical assessments that delve into the intricacies of network infrastructure, security protocols for dealing with live high-voltage lines, and a thorough understanding of the particular requirements of the numerous electricity suppliers. Each state and territory has its own set of regulations and licensing bodies, ensuring that only those with the highest level of skills and adherence to stringent safety standards are licensed to perform this critical work. This careful procedure ensures public safety and the reliability of the entire electrical supply chain.

The scope of work for a Level 2 electrician is extremely varied and requiring. They are typically the very first responders to power outages, tasked with fault finding and rectification on service mains that have actually been harmed by storms, mishaps, or basic wear and tear. Their duties consist of installing brand-new service lines for newly constructed homes or business buildings, ensuring a safe and compliant connection to the grid. They are also responsible for upgrading existing service mains to accommodate increased power demands, such as when a residential or commercial property installs photovoltaic panels or a new electric vehicle charging station. In addition, Level 2 electricians carry out important work on metering equipment, including the installation, moving, and replacement of electrical power meters, ensuring precise billing and energy management.
